Apparently a lot of people did because the film that reunited Sarah Jessica Parker and co-stars Kim Cattrall, Kristin Davis and Cynthia Nixon grossed $55.7 million during its opening weekend. This exceeded Hollywood’s box office expectations. Warner Bros., who was head of distribution, hoped the movie would deliver a $30 million debut, and it nearly doubled the forecasted figure. The movie which was mainly aimed at women broke records. “Sex and the City,” released under Warner’s New Line Cinema banner, had the best debut ever for an R-rated comedy, topping the $45.1 million opening of “American Pie 2.” “This is a blockbuster for women. This was to women what `Indiana Jones’ and `Star Wars,’ let’s say, are to men,” said Paul Dergarabedian, president of box office tracker Media By Numbers.

Sex and the City:Movie picks up four years after the series finale wherein Carrie Bradshaw and her girls left behind their old crazy ways to settle into monogamous relationships. In the film, they deal with family and commitment issues and continue to show off their personalities and fashion sense.
